Title: | FPGA Implementation of Short Critical Path CORDIC-Based Approximation of the Eight-Point DCT |

Abstract: | This paper presents an efficient approach for multiplierless implementation for eight-point DCT approximation, which based on coordinate rotation digital computer (CORDIC) algorithm. The main design objective is to make critical path of corresponding circuits shorter and reduce the combinational delay of proposed scheme. |
